Town meetings in the news

As follows is a round-up of media coverage of annual town meetings.

Some of the highlights: In Farmington, voters hesitantly agreed to spending requests. Athens has agreed to staggered two year terms for their selectmen. Harpswell rejected a proposal that would have kept major developments 40-feet away from major roads. Pownal made its final transition into a fiscal year schedule. Palermo raised taxes.
